WebMany problems blamed on the CPAP machine may be due to lack of cleaning of the mask and hose. Itis vitally important to be meticulous in the cleaning of the mask and hoses as dangerous biofilms can form and the pressurized air can seed these bacteria into the nose, sinus cavities, bronchi and lungs. Studies That Relate Lung Volume, OSA, And … WebCan CPAP damage your lungs? There is no indication that CPAP can damage your lungs. Some people report a burning sensation in their lungs following CPAP use. However, this is usually the result of inhaling cold, dry air. To correct this problem, use warm humidified air instead.
